> Here is a way way to combine the output with a name/caption. 

Slight modification : caption in emacs-lisp (to avoid sh blocks) : see the enclosed archive (necessary to avoid anti-spam blocking by my ISP).

Mixed results (see enclosed archive):

- ODT exports : I get a captioned block containing the equation, correctly referenced.

- HTML : I get the equation (via MathML/Mathjax), no caption and a reference to nothing visible.

- PDF via LaTeX : I get the math and an undefined reference (??).

- Docx from ODT : mangled math, unrelated caption, reference to nothing.

There is a nice idea, but it is still perfectible. I'm afraid that filering by exporter is still necessary...

Thank you again !

--
Emmanuel Charpentier